Keeping Palau Pristine

 

In a collaborative effort between public and private sectors, a pilot project has been launched to collect segregated waste from schools in Babeldaob, the Executive Branch in Ngerulmud, and private businesses that are members of the Palau Business Pledge. The Koror State Solid Waste Management will oversee the appropriate disposal of these wastes. Prior to the collection, BPW-SWM and FRIENDS will provide education on waste segregation to ensure proper practices are followed.

 

President Surangel S. Whipps, Jr. attended the handover ceremony for the project equipment, which includes a flatbed truck designated for collecting segregated waste. The event took place at the Palau Visitors Authority (PVA) on July 25, 2024.

 

Key partners in this initiative include the Ministry of Agriculture, Fisheries, and Environment (MAFE), the Ministry of Human Resources, Culture, Tourism, and Development (MHRCTD), the Bureau of Public Works – Solid Waste Management (BPW-SWM), the Koror State Government – Solid Waste Management (KSG-SWM), the Palau Visitors Authority (PVA), and FRIENDS of the Palau National Marine Sanctuary (PNMS), Inc.
